hello can i run a code using a esp32 here on fritzing? all i can see here is for arduino and picaxe

Fritzing, the application, or the web site, do not themselves run (or simulate) any micro-controller code. The application allows storing code in the sketch. If that is configured in Fritzing, and the related tool is also configured, the code will be compiled and loaded to an accessible micro-controller.

The ‘code’ view is intended to store sample code to run with a project sketch. For specific cases, it can act as the editor for the target micro-controller.

I expect other platforms could be supported. For systems that use drag and drop style python, it should be fairly easy. It would need just enough to identify the target device, then copy a file to it.

You can store code there even if Frtizing does not supply any support to run it.
